Output d2ad3a787555038d8fc68e658254906cbe284b8940a737ae622cd724b56b54d0:17

value
14582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f9376395d637c965e84a395e9253f76ed8f6e28 OP_EQUAL
address
3GEn1sUrh8hDe4YjVfFsj53UrdJht246Sj
transaction
d2ad3a787555038d8fc68e658254906cbe284b8940a737ae622cd724b56b54d0
confirmations
242639
spent
true